Latest Patents
Stefan holds two patents, with his latest invention being a test device designed for determining the particle loading of highly pressurized hydrogen. This innovative device features a housing equipped with an inlet and an outlet for regulating the flow of hydrogen. Integral to the device is a sampling chamber that includes a filter holder for a test filter. During a test procedure, a specified amount of hydrogen can pass through the test filter, allowing for the assessment of particle deposition post-testing. The device also incorporates a venting mechanism to alleviate pressure within the sampling chamber by discharging remaining hydrogen towards the inlet of the test device after the flow has ceased.
